Moving a Heavy Safe: What Your Movers Need to Know

Safe Weight Categories and Moving Challenges

Safes come in a staggering range of weights. A small home fireproof document safe might weigh 50-100 lbs — manageable for two people. But a full-size gun safe or commercial vault safe can weigh 500-2,500 lbs, with some bank-grade models exceeding 4,000 lbs. The weight comes from thick steel walls and fireproof concrete fill that make these objects incredibly dense for their size.

What makes safe moving uniquely challenging in Montreal is the combination of weight and building characteristics. A 1,200-lb gun safe in a Pointe-Claire basement might need to come up narrow stairs, through a standard 32-inch doorframe, and down a path with soft landscaping. Each obstacle requires specific equipment and planning.

Equipment and Techniques for Safe Moving

Professional safe movers use heavy-duty appliance dollies rated for 1,200-2,000 lbs, stair-climbing machines, and sometimes custom rigging with come-alongs and roller systems. For floor protection, we lay sheets of Masonite or plywood to distribute the weight — a 1,000-lb safe on a standard dolly creates over 500 PSI of pressure, enough to crack tiles and dent hardwood.

For stairs, we use electric stair-climbing dollies that can handle up to 1,800 lbs. Each step is controlled, one at a time, with crew members guiding from multiple positions. Going down is actually more dangerous than going up — the momentum of a half-ton safe on stairs is not something you want to fight manually.

In some cases, removing the safe door before moving reduces weight by 30-50%. A certified locksmith ($100-$200) can remove and reinstall the door mechanism. For safes above 2,000 lbs, crane or forklift access may be required.

Safe Moving Costs in Montreal

Montreal safe moving pricing is based primarily on weight and access difficulty. Small safes (under 300 lbs, ground floor) run $200-$350. Mid-size safes (300-800 lbs) cost $350-$600. Large gun safes (800-1,500 lbs) range from $600-$900. Extra-large safes (1,500+ lbs) start at $900-$1,200+. Stairs add $75-$150 per flight for safes over 500 lbs.

We always recommend an on-site assessment for safes over 500 lbs. Photos can be deceiving — what looks like an easy ground-floor move might involve a tight turn through a mudroom, a threshold step, or a porch with weight-limited decking. Our estimator checks every inch of the path from current location to truck to new location.

Protecting Floors, Walls, and Doorframes

Floor protection is non-negotiable for safe moves. We use a combination of moving blankets, Masonite sheets, and Ram Board to create a protected pathway. Doorframes are padded with corner guards. If a safe won't fit through a doorframe, temporary frame removal ($50-$100) is far cheaper than drywall repair.

At the destination, ensure the floor can handle the concentrated weight. A 1,500-lb safe on a 24" x 24" footprint exerts roughly 2.6 PSI — fine for concrete basement floors, but potentially problematic for wooden subfloors. Your mover should assess the structural capacity and recommend a steel plate or plywood load-distribution platform if needed.
